Academic Comparison between Fielding Graduate and The Chicago School at Los Angeles

Fielding Graduate University and The Chicago School at Los Angeles are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. Both Sch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) and located in California

Comparison at a Glance

The following list compares two colleges briefly in important perspectives. You can compare them with comprehensive information on full comparison page.

  • Both sch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) schools.
  • Fielding Graduate has more expensive tuition & fees ($24,649) than The Chicago School at Los Angeles ($21,780).
  • The Chicago School at Los Angeles has more students with 3,344 students while Fielding Graduate has 915 students.
  • The Chicago School at Los Angeles has more full-time faculties with 89 faculties while Fielding Graduate has 48 full-time faculties.
